The global finish foils market size was worth around USD 5.68 Billion in 2024 and is predicted to grow to around USD 9.48 Billion by 2034 with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of roughly 4.9% between 2025 and 2034. Finish foils are used as coating materials and are mainly used to cover wood-based units or panels. They are paper layers consisting of lacquer-coated surfaces and may have additional printed designs or colors. They are used extensively in several end-user verticals including furniture making and construction as they are installed in almost all living settings including kitchens, living rooms, photo frames, and flooring to name a few. They have also found applications in the making of baseboards, wall panels, chipboards, inner doors, medium-density fiberboard (MDF), and many more items. Finish foil is an abbreviation of the longer name foil finish decorative paper which is generally made of superior-grade acrylic resins, and polyurethane (PU) lacquer with an addition of curing yellow which assists in yellow color adjustment. There are several advantages of using finish foil and some of them include vivid and clear texture to the finished product and eco-friendliness. Booming real estate segment to drive market growth
The global finish foils market is expected to benefit from the growing revenue in the real estate segment worldwide. Factors influencing growth in the industry include a growing global economy and unprecedented demand for properties which is not restricted to urban areas anymore as consumers are willing to buy properties in remote locations as well. As of July 2023, official records showcased that emerging economies such as India were registering a rise in the demand for luxury homes driven by the need for larger living spaces equipped with better amenities. Coldwell Banker Richard Ellis (CBRE) reported a year-on-year (Y-o-Y) increase of 130% in India’s luxury housing segment. As real estate players focus on improving organizational structure in the industry, the housing unit is showing excellent signs of growth in the future and it will directly impact the demand for good quality finish foils as they play a crucial role in modern home settings starting with furniture manufacturing to final touchup on the structural units such as kitchen panels and doors.
Additionally, the finish foils industry will also benefit from the growing sales registered by international and larger furniture corporations such as IKEA and Lourdes. In fiscal year 2022, IKEA’s sales in the US alone reached approximately USD 6 billion which was a result of high sales made by the company’s e-commerce platform. Driven by its already-established brand name on a global scale, the company has now entered new and emerging markets. As of August 2023, the company operates in 62 regions with a total of 460 stores. In May 2023, IKEA announced its plans to open stores in a new format in Virginia by the summer of 2023 and in Maryland by the fall of the same year. Such large companies along with smaller and domestic players are registering high demand in urban areas as people are willing to spend on quality products. Leveraging the impact of e-commerce and online platforms has been one of the most effective strategies adopted by furniture providers to reach a broader group of audience and help the global market sales volume.
Lack of natural finish with these foils to restrict market growth
One of the key attributes lacking by finish foils is the lack of natural finish or the extreme difficulty in achieving an organic texture. This is mainly because the foil is a synthetic product and does not have the same texture that may appear on naturally occurring decorative options such as leather, stone, or wood. Moreover, it is challenging to achieve the same level of light reflection that occurs with organic options which further limits the overall visual appeal of finish foils.
Vulnerability to scratches caused by sharp objects further impedes market expansion
Finish foils are vulnerable to scratch marks caused by sharp objects such as blades, pens, or pencils. A simple and small scratch can destroy the entire aesthetics of the product. Moreover, it is difficult to repair finish foils and may require complete replacement of the outer coating or the product itself. Such attributes are likely to drive more consumers toward alternate solutions offering higher cost-efficiency.
Rising demand for pre-used furniture to create growth opportunities
There is a growing consumer group that prefers buying and using pre-owned furniture items which can impact the global finish foils market expansion trajectory. This group can open new doors for higher growth as finish foils can be used to deliver pre-loved items with a fresh look depending on the requirements of the new consumer. A recent survey conducted by YouGov across 18 countries stated that nearly 36% of the respondents were willing to buy pre-owned furniture. Growing environmental awareness, personal choices of the buyers, and increasing value of antique items are the most likely causes of growth in this segment.

The Finish Foils Market demonstrates strong regional dynamics, with the Asia-Pacific leading as the fastest-growing and dominant region—driven by rapid urbanization, robust construction and packaging industries in China and India—registering growth rates around 7–7.5 % CAGR. North America holds a solid position, propelled by established furniture, renovation, and packaging sectors, with growth near 5.8 % CAGR. Europe also shows steady expansion (~5.6 % CAGR), underpinned by strict environmental regulations, sustainability trends, and strong demand in furniture and interior design. Meanwhile, Latin America, the Middle East, and Africa display growing but smaller markets, supported by expanding infrastructure, evolving lifestyles, and gains in packaging and decorative applications
